Abstract

A connection device comprises a lock component of non-circular cross-sectional shape, the lock component being both angularly and axially moveable relative to a housing, stop means operable to limit angular movement of the lock component relative to the housing, the lock component having a threaded drive region, and a drive nut in threaded engagement with the drive region, wherein angular movement of the drive nut relative to the housing when the stop means are not engaged is able to drive the lock component for angular movement, rotation of the drive nut when the stop means are engaged causing axial displacement of the lock component relative to the housing.

Claims (18)

1. A connection device comprising a lock component of non-circular cross-sectional shape, the lock component being both angularly and axially moveable relative to a housing, stop means operable to limit angular movement of the lock component relative to the housing, the lock component having a threaded drive region, and a drive nut in threaded engagement with the drive region, wherein angular movement of the drive nut relative to the housing when the stop means are not engaged is able to drive the lock component for angular movement without causing axial displacement of the lock component relative to the housing, rotation of the drive nut when the stop means are engaged causing axial displacement of the lock component relative to the housing.

2. A connection device according to claim 1 , further comprising indicator means to indicate the angular position of the lock component relative to the housing.

3. A connection device according to claim 1 , further comprising a secondary release means.

4. A connection device according to claim 3 , wherein the secondary release means comprises auxiliary drive means for applying an increased torque to force angular movement of the lock component and thereby permit release of the connection device.

5. A connection device according to claim 4 , wherein the auxiliary drive means comprises a torque bucket.

6. A connection device according to claim 1 , further comprising an alternative secondary release means.

7. A connection device according to claim 6 , wherein the alternative secondary release means is operable to permit angular movement of the housing of the connection device relative to a stabplate.

8. A connection device according to claim 7 , wherein the alternative secondary release means comprises a retractable lock member, removal or retraction of which permits relative movement to take place between the housing and the stabplate.

9. A stabplate arrangement comprising a first stabplate having a non-circular socket associated therewith, and a second stabplate having a connection device as claimed in claim 1 associated therewith, a part of the lock component of the connection device being able to pass through or into the socket in a first angular orientation, angular movement of the lock component to a second angular orientation preventing such movement.

10. An arrangement according to claim 9 , wherein alignment means are provided to ensure the correct alignment of the stabplates, in use.

11. An arrangement according to claim 10 , wherein the alignment means comprises a radial projection associated with one of the stabplates receivable within a corresponding keyway associated with the other of the stabplates.

12. An arrangement according to claim 10 , wherein the alignment means comprises a pin which extends in a direction parallel to the axis of one of the stabplates receivable within a corresponding opening or recess formed in the other of the stabplates.

13. An arrangement according to claim 9 , further comprising separation means for urging the stabplates apart.

14. A stabplate arrangement comprising: a first stabplate having a non-circular socket associated therewith, and

a second stabplate having a connection device comprising a lock component of non-circular cross-sectional shape, the lock component being both angularly and axially moveable relative to a housing, stop means operable to limit angular movement of the lock component relative to the housing, the lock component having a threaded drive region, and a drive nut in threaded engagement with the drive region, wherein angular movement of the drive nut relative to the housing when the stop means are not engaged is able to drive the lock component for angular movement, rotation of the drive nut when the stop means are engaged causing axial displacement of the lock component relative to the housing,

including a part of the lock component of the connection device being able to pass through or into the socket in a first angular orientation, angular movement of the lock component to a second angular orientation preventing such movement;

further comprising separation means for urging the stabplates apart,

wherein the separation means comprise a surface of the lock component engageable with an outer surface of the first stabplate, release of the connection device forcing the said surface of the lock component against the first stabplate and urging the stabplates apart.
